微信公眾號模板消息發送失敗排查指南
使用第三方庫(例如easywechat)發送微信公眾號模板消息時,經常會遇到發送失敗,提示“Request access_token fail”的錯誤。本文將分析此錯誤的常見原因及解決方法。
問題:
通過微信開放平臺發送模板消息時,出現“Request Access_token fail”錯誤,如圖所示(圖片同上)。
原因及解決方法:
“Request access_token fail”錯誤的主要原因是appid和secret參數配置錯誤。access_token是微信公眾號接口調用的憑證,獲取它需要appid和secret。任何參數錯誤(appid錯誤、secret錯誤或過期)都會導致access_token獲取失敗,從而導致模板消息發送失敗。
解決步驟:
-
驗證appid和secret: 確保從微信公眾平臺獲取的appid和secret與代碼中配置的值完全一致,仔細檢查是否有任何拼寫錯誤或多余空格。
-
檢查secret有效性: 確認secret未過期。如果過期,請重新登錄微信公眾平臺獲取新的secret。
-
確認配置位置: 檢查appid和secret的配置位置是否正確,并確保在代碼中正確引用。
-
其他可能原因: 如果以上步驟都檢查無誤,還需考慮以下因素:網絡連接問題,微信服務器臨時故障等。 嘗試重新發送消息,或稍后再試。
通過仔細檢查以上幾點,并確保配置信息準確無誤,即可解決“Request access_token fail”錯誤,成功發送微信模板消息。
? 版權聲明
文章版權歸作者所有,未經允許請勿轉載。
THE END